CH City Council meeting agenda for July 1

The Cleveland Heights City Council has posted the agenda for its July 1 meeting. The meeting will begin at 7:30 p.m. at Cleveland Heights City Hall.

The director of finance report includes a notification that an application notice has been received from the Ohio Department of Liquor Control, for transfer of a permit to GiGi's on Fairmount, LLC, located at 3477 Fairmount Blvd.

The finance committee report includes a resolution to approve adoption of the 2014 tax budget, as well as a resolution authorizing the city manager to enter into an agreement with Heights Library, for the use of Community Development Block Grant (CDBG) funds to provide funding assistance with its Heights Knowledge and Innovation Center/Small Business Development Center collaboration.

The planning and development committee will present a resolution declaring July 1–7 Independents Week in the City of Cleveland Heights.

After adjournment, council members and staff will stay to discuss questions informally with residents.
